[MCDisassembler] Disambiguate Size parameter in tryAddingSymbolicOperand()
MCSymbolizer::tryAddingSymbolicOperand() overloaded the Size parameter to specify either the instruction size or the operand size depending on the architecture. However, for proper symbolic disassembly on X86, we need to know both sizes, as an instruction can have two operands, and the instruction size cannot be reliably calculated based on the operand offset and its size. Hence, split Size into OpSize and InstSize.
For X86, the new interface allows to fix a couple of issues: * Correctly adjust the value of PC-relative operands. * Set operand size to zero when the operand is specified implicitly.

Update the file headers across all of the LLVM projects in the monorepo to reflect the new license.
We understand that people may be surprised that we're moving the header entirely to discuss the new license. We checked this carefully with the Foundation's lawyer and we believe this is the correct approach.
Essentially, all code in the project is now made available by the LLVM project under our new license, so you will see that the license headers include that license only. Some of our contributors have contributed code under our old license, and accordingly, we have retained a copy of our old license notice in the top-level files in each project and repository.

AArch64/ARM64: move ARM64 into AArch64's place
This commit starts with a "git mv ARM64 AArch64" and continues out from there, renaming the C++ classes, intrinsics, and other target-local objects for consistency.
"ARM64" test directories are also moved, and tests that began their life in ARM64 use an arm64 triple, those from AArch64 use an aarch64 triple. Both should be equivalent though.
This finishes the AArch64 merge, and everyone should feel free to continue committing as normal now.
